How Do Heat Pumps Work?
Heat pumps are powered by electric and extract heat from one source, moving it to where it is needed. Refrigerant is circulated inside the heat pump during heat transfer. Heat pumps transfer heat from warmer places to cold places and vice versa. You can power heat pumps using different types of heat sources.

A Little More On Air Source Heat Pumps
Here’s how Air Source Heat Pumps work
ASHP harvests hot air from outside the house and funnels it inside via the indoor units. The unit will increase the temperature of the heat before releasing it inside. This is achieved by compressing the fluids inside the heat pump system. Apart from keeping your home warm, heat pumps can also be used to generate heated water.

Comparing Air Source Heat Pumps and Ground Source Heat Pumps
It can be a difficult decision choosing between Ground Source and Air Source Heat Pump. But you will spend a lot more installing a ground source heat pump than the air source model. However, you will enjoy better energy efficiency.
Ground source heat pumps get their energy from underground and water sources. So, GSHP are the more efficient and cost-effective alternative. Air Source Heat Pumps consume more energy than Ground Source Heat Pumps. This is due to the fact the underground temperatures are greater. Therefore, air source heat pumps cost more to operate. But air source heat pumps cost less to install. Air source heat pumps, however, don’t perform as well in the cold. Air Source Heat Pumps are quite easy to set up, much like an air condition unit. You will have to excavate the earth before you can install a ground source heat pump. So, make sure your land is suitable for the project. Heat Pump Brands Compared
Brand | Output capacity | Physical Unit Size | Efficiency Ratings | Average running decibels | Unit Price |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Amana | 52,000 BTU | 35.5 x 35.5 x 41.25 inches | Up to 21 SEER; ENERGY STAR efficient | 74 bB | £2,000 to £3,700 |
Bryant | 24,000 to 60,000 | 43.81″H x 35″W x 35″D | Up to 20.5 SEER; ENERGY STAR qualified | 58 dB | £3,600 |
Carrier | Heating: 25,200 to 37,200.Cooling: 32,800 to 35,200 BTU | 50.19 x 36.13 x 39.25 inches | Up to 20.5 SEER; ENERGY STAR partner | 55 dB | £4,000 |
Coleman | 60,000 BTU | 46 1/2 x 34 1/2 x 38 1/4 inches | Up to 20 SEER; ENERGY STAR qualified | 54 dB | £1,200 |
Goodman | Heating: 59,500 BTU/Cooling: 56,500 BTU | 35.5 x 35.5 x 40 inches | ENERGY STAR certified; up to 19 SEER | 75 dB | £3,200 |
Lennox | 60,500 BTU | 47 x 39.5 x 35.5 inches | Up to 23.5 SEER;ENERGY STAR qualified | 64 to 74 dB | £4,400 |
Rheem | 60,500 BTUs | 35.75 x 51 x 35.75 inches | Up to 20 SEER; ENERGY STAR qualified | 59 dB | Around £1,800 |
Ruud | 60,500 BTUs | 51.17 x 36.13 x 36.13 inches | Up to 20 SEER and 11 HSPF; ENERGY STAR qualified | 59 dB | £2,500 to £5,600 |
Trane | 60,000 BTUs | 54 x 37 x 34 inches | Rated Most Efficient 2019 by ENERGY STAR; Up to 20 SEER | 43 dB | £2,600 |
York | 2 to 5 tons | 46 1/2 X 35 1/2 X 34 1/2 inches | Up to 20 SEER; ENERGY STAR qualified | 35 dB | £2,000 |

How Do I Make Use of Renewal Renewable Heat Incentive (RHI)?
The RHI programme encourages Sandhurst homeowners to install renewable heat systems. It is a government scheme that includes heat pumps and solar thermal. OFGEM, the energy regulator, administers the Renewable Heat Incentive scheme. Register on the OFGEM website or get in touch with us to handle it for you. Here are what you need to apply for the RHI initiative:
- Microgeneration certification scheme number
- Your energy performance certificate open key term number
- Your bank details for Ofgem your get money to you.
Your RHI application should carry the same details as you have on your bank records. The Renewable Heat Incentive scheme will soon come to an end and another scheme may take its place. Heat Pumps and District Heating and Communal Heating in Sandhurst
When you talk about district heating, you are talking about tele-heating or heat networks. District heating moves heat from one central source to commercial and residential buildings in Sandhurst.
This is a space saving technique that can heat many buildings from one source. Communal heating involves heating a smaller number of buildings from one source. This system is great for a small number of buildings located close together.
Heat pumps make it possible to carry out communal or district heating in a cost-effective manner. This way, multiple houses can share the cost of installation and operation.

Heat pumps need some maintenance like any other heating system would. Heat pumps that are not properly maintained will be perform poorly, about 10 to 25 percent less than well-maintained heat pumps.
